1*de02284cSSzymon Olewniczak<?php 2*de02284cSSzymon Olewniczak 3*de02284cSSzymon Olewniczaknamespace dokuwiki\plugin\bez\mdl; 4*de02284cSSzymon Olewniczak 5*de02284cSSzymon Olewniczakclass Label extends Entity { 6*de02284cSSzymon Olewniczak protected $id, $name, $count; 7*de02284cSSzymon Olewniczak 8*de02284cSSzymon Olewniczak public static function get_columns() { 9*de02284cSSzymon Olewniczak return array('id', 'name', 'count'); 10*de02284cSSzymon Olewniczak } 11*de02284cSSzymon Olewniczak 12*de02284cSSzymon Olewniczak public function __construct($model) { 13*de02284cSSzymon Olewniczak parent::__construct($model); 14*de02284cSSzymon Olewniczak 15*de02284cSSzymon Olewniczak $this->validator->set_rules(array( 16*de02284cSSzymon Olewniczak 'name' => array(array('length', 100), 'NOT NULL'), 17*de02284cSSzymon Olewniczak )); 18*de02284cSSzymon Olewniczak } 19*de02284cSSzymon Olewniczak}